I wouldn't worry about the lack of reviews. Plenty of good kit never gets reviewed because reviewing takes time and it's just not possible to review everything, especially when it's a year-specific offering. It gets even more confusing when models get updated, but the names don't. This means you can be reading a review of a tent that isn't available any more thinking that it's a review of a tent you are about to buy. The bottom line is that if the tent works for you and you are happy with it, then just get as much use out of it as you can ... and maybe write a review of it ;)
